ABOUT THE TOYOTA 4RUNNER

The Toyota 4Runner is a body-on-frame midsize SUV that has carved out a loyal following among off-road enthusiasts and families who prioritize trail capability over on-road refinement. Spanning our 2019 to 2025 coverage window, it competes in a segment that includes the Ford Bronco and Jeep Wrangler, targeting buyers who want genuine four-wheel-drive ruggedness wrapped in a practical, five-door package.

WHAT REVIEWERS SAY

Reviewers generally praise the 4Runner for its proven off-road capability, straightforward controls, and commanding driving position. Many note that the cabin materials and on-road ride comfort lag behind more modern unibody rivals, and that the driving dynamics feel deliberately old-school. Most conclude it delivers strong value for buyers who prioritize genuine trail utility over polished everyday refinement.

NHTSA // RECALLSRecall record

EQUIPMENT:OTHER:LABELS23V680000

Risk: An overloaded vehicle increases the risk of a crash.

Remedy: Southeast Toyota Distributors, LLC will mail a new modified label, free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ed December 1, 2023. Owners may contact SET's customer service at 1-866-405-4226. SET's number for this recall is SET23A.

Reported 2023-10-12
